What's New on the 2027 Nissan Z?
The biggest 2027 Nissan Z news is the arrival of a manual Z NISMO. Nissan says the Z NISMO’s new 6-speed manual transmission was specifically engineered for the NISMO grade, with an upgraded clutch and a shorter shift stroke for quicker, more solid-feeling gear changes.³
The 2027 Z also gets performance and design improvements that go beyond the transmission. Z Performance adds larger-diameter monotube shock absorbers for smoother ride quality and more responsive handling. All 2027 Z models receive fuel tank revisions designed to help maintain more consistent fuel delivery during aggressive track driving.¹
Z Sport and Z Performance receive a refreshed front bumper and grille inspired by classic Nissan sports cars. Nissan says the bumper, grille, and internal ducting help optimize cooling airflow while reducing aerodynamic lift and drag.¹

2027 Nissan Z NISMO
The Z NISMO is the most focused version of the 2027 lineup. Nissan gives it 420 horsepower, 384 lb-ft of torque, GT-R-derived front brake rotors, enhanced suspension, refined steering, retuned Active Sound Enhancement, and the newly available short-shift 6-speed manual transmission.¹ ²

Z NISMO Manual Transmission: Why It Matters
The 2027 Nissan Z NISMO manual matters because it answers one of the biggest enthusiast requests around the current Z. Nissan says the NISMO manual was specifically engineered for the grade, with an upgraded clutch compared with Z Sport and Z Performance and a shorter shift stroke for quicker, more solid-feeling gear changes.³

Exterior Design and Color Updates
The 2027 Nissan Z looks familiar in the right ways and fresh where it counts. Z Sport and Z Performance receive a restyled front bumper and grille inspired by classic Nissan sports cars, with careful shaping intended to improve airflow and aerodynamic behavior.¹
Z Performance also offers redesigned 19-inch forged wheels with black spokes and a machine-finished rim. The result is a coupe that feels more planted visually, especially in darker colors or the new Shinkai Green Pearl Metallic finish.¹
Shinkai Green Pearl Metallic is one of the strongest design stories for 2027. Inspired by the classic S30-generation Z, the color uses a fine-grain pearl effect to create depth and dimension in natural light.¹ It gives the new Z a heritage connection without making the car feel retro for the sake of it.
2027 Nissan Z Interior and Technology
The 2027 Nissan Z cabin keeps the focus where it belongs: on the driver. The low seating position, compact two-seat layout, and performance-centered controls help make the Z feel special before the engine even starts.
Z Performance adds an available tan interior upholstery option that extends across the seating surfaces, lower door panels, center console, and dashboard.¹ It gives shoppers another way to tailor the car’s personality, especially if they want something warmer and more premium than a dark performance cabin.
A new Qi2 wireless device charger is available on Z Performance and NISMO. Nissan says it offers faster, more consistent charging performance, magnetic alignment for compatible devices, and a cooling fan to help manage device heat.¹ For daily driving between Norwood, I-95, and nearby towns, that kind of small convenience helps make a focused sports coupe easier to live with.
2027 Nissan Z Safety
Every 2027 Z includes Nissan Safety Shield® 360 with Automatic Emergency Braking with Pedestrian Detection, Blind Spot Warning, Rear Cross Traffic Alert, Lane Departure Warning, and High Beam Assist, plus a full airbag array and Zone Body construction.¹
